The EF Scale, or Enhanced Fujita Scale, is a system used to measure the intensity of tornadoes based on the damage they cause to structures and vegetation. This scale ranges from EF0 to EF5, with EF0 representing the weakest tornadoes that produce minimal damage and EF5 denoting the most destructive tornadoes capable of causing severe devastation. Understanding the EF Scale is crucial for assessing tornado risks and implementing appropriate safety measures in affected areas.
